100 Walking Dead zombies descend on London’s Southbank

ODN 2017-10-24

Views 1

To celebrate the 100th episode of the Walking Dead, 100 zombies descended on London's Southbank to take part in an official walk. Report by Russellcooperr. Like us on Facebook at http://www.facebook.com/itn and follow us on Twitter at http://twitter.com/itn

Share This Video


Download

  
Report form
RELATED VIDEOS